FLIR thermal imaging cameras revolutionize the way we perceive our world. Unlike traditional devices that capture visible light, FLIR cameras detect infrared radiation emitted by objects. This allows us to pinpoint temperature differences, leak detection even in darkness. Whether you're a expert in fields like construction or simply curious about exploring the unseen world, FLIR thermal imaging offers a remarkable perspective.
- Applications of FLIR cameras are vast and varied:
- Locating heat loss in buildings
- Inspecting electrical equipment for overheating
- Spotting wildlife in their natural habitats
- Assisting search and rescue operations
With FLIR, you can experience the world through a lens of heat, revealing hidden patterns and knowledge that were previously invisible.

Exploring the Invisible: FLIR Thermal Imaging
The world we perceive is limited by our eyes, which can only detect a narrow band of electromagnetic radiation known as visible light. However, beyond this visible spectrum lies a wealth of information hidden in infrared (IR) radiation, which emits heat energy. FLIR thermal imaging leverage this power, revealing temperature variations invisible to the human eye. This exceptional technology has revolutionized numerous fields, from industrial inspection to medical diagnosis. By detecting these minute heat differences, FLIR cameras offer a unique perspective on our surroundings, enabling users to identify anomalies, monitor performance, and gain insights in ways never before possible.
